差 means "distinction, difference". It is a JLPT N3 kanji written in 10 strokes. It is read さ.す・さ.し in native Japanese words (kun'yomi) and サ in compounds (on'yomi). Japanese schoolchildren learn it in grade 4.

差 in example sentences

  • たいさないよ。

    Taisa nai yo.

    It makes little difference.

  • げます。

    Sashiagemasu.

    I will give it to you.

  • ひとさゆびい[いたい]。

    Hitosashiyubi ga itai.

    My index finger hurts.
